MAIL NOTICES.
NIW PLYMOUTH. Mail* will eloie at tha Chief Pert (X----fl», New Plymouth, aa under;— For Auckland and North, per Rarawj, Wednesday and Friday at 7 p.m. MONDAY, OCTOBER 26. For Australian States and South Africa, per sj. Riverina, from Auckland, at 6.15 a.m. For Rarotonga and Tahiti and Penrhyn Island, via Auckland, at 0.15 a.m. For United Kingdom and Continent of Europe (for specially addressed correspondence marked "via Monte Video- 7 ), also Teneriffe and South America, at 1230 p.m. Due London December 8.
TUESDAY, OCTOBER 26. Parcel-mail for Expeditionary Forces, Egypt, at 5 p.m.
WEDNESDAY, OCTOBER 27,
For Australian States, South Africa, Ceylon, India, China, Straits Settlements, East Indies, Aden, Egypt, Eastern and Mediterranean ports; also United Kingdom and Continent of Europe (for specially addressed correspondence marked "via Suez" only), at 12.20 p.m. Due London December 8. (Money-orders close II a.m.) MONDAY, NOVEMBER 1.
For United Kingdom, Continent of Europe, West Indies, British, French, and Dutch. Guiana, Venezuela, U.S. Columbia, Ecuador, Central America, Mexico, United States of America and Canada, via Vancouver; also Honolulu, Japan, Fanning Island, anU Fiji (per s.s. Niagara from Auekknd), at 6.15 a.m. Due London December 2, (Money-orders close noon Saturday,)
Each article posted, except newspapers, must bear %d additional postage as war tax, otherwise correspondence will be taxed one penny. 0. H. BURTON, Chief Postmwter.
